A magnitude 4.2 earthquake, which epicenter was located off the coast of Guimbal, Iloilo, at 6:48 a.m. Wednesday, Oct. 15, also shook parts of Bacolod City and Negros Occidental.
It was felt at Intensity II in Bago City, Valladolid and Pulupandan, and at Intensity I in La Carlota City and EB Magalona in Negros Occidental, Irene Bel Ploteña, Provincial Disaster Risk Reduction and Management Officer, said.
Students at the Negros Occidental High School in Bacolod City gathered outdoors after the earthquake and face-to-face classes were eventually suspended.
At Riverside College in Bacolod students also left their classrooms and the school declared a shift to online classes.*
